Washington High School Football - Sammamish thwarted by Redmond
November 1, 2024: Redmond, WA 98052 Redmond Mustangs (Redmond, WA) fans went home in high spirits Friday as they saw their football team achieve victory over the visiting Sammamish RedHawks (Bellevue, WA), 34-19 in a non-league battle.
With the win, Redmond improves its record to 1-8 on the season. The Mustangs host Mt. Rainier (Des Moines, WA) to play the Rams in a non-league battle on Thursday, November 7. The Rams go into the battle with a record of 1-8. Mt. Rainier lost 62-11 in their recent league battle against Kennedy Catholic (Burien, WA)
The RedHawks now have a 1-8 record. They play next when they travel to Clover Park for a non-league battle on Wednesday, November 6. Sammamish will play a Timberwolves team coming off a 21-8 league win over Foss (Tacoma, WA). The Timberwolves record now stands at 2-7.
